Clarence E. Hill Jr., of the Fort Worth Star Telegram, reports the Dallas Cowboys did not offer a contract to free agent RB Ricky Williams (Colts), who worked out with the team recently.

The Fort Worth Star-Telegram reports the Dallas Cowboys will have free agent RB Ricky Williams work out for them Wednesday, April 6. Williams, who previously played for the Indianapolis Colts, was out of the league during the 2004 season.

Alex Marvez, of the Miami Sun-Sentinel, reports Miami Dolphins head coach Nick Saban said the team will look to strengthen the running back position this offseason. "Obviously, there was a little bit of a void left last year at running back relative to the [Ricky Williams] situation, and I think that's something that probably needs to be addressed," Saban said.

John Oehser, of Colts.com, reports the Indianapolis Colts did not tender a contract offer to RB Ricky Williams, making him an unrestricted free agent.

Ira Miller, of the San Francisco Chronicle, reports that the Tennessee Titans have held three of the NFL's most productive running backs to miniscule numbers at separate points thus far this season. The Titans have held Miami Dolphins RB Ricky Williams, New Orleans Saints RB Deuce McAllister and Carolina Panthers RB Stephen Davis to a combined total of 65 yards on 35 carries.
